Cost of Living for Curriculum Developers in Columbus
Living in Columbus as a Curriculum Developer means navigating a cost of living that's close to the national average. Average rent for a 1-bedroom apartment is approximately $1,300/month (28% below the national average). At median Curriculum Developer salary, housing is quite affordable at 24% of gross income, leaving room for savings and lifestyle spending. Suburban apartments average $1,000/month, offering significant savings with slightly longer commutes.

What is the average Curriculum Developer salary in Columbus, OH?
The average Curriculum Developer salary in Columbus, OH is $63,700 per year. Entry-level Curriculum Developers typically start around $42,543, while experienced professionals can earn $88,953 or more. The national average for Curriculum Developer roles is $70,000.
